"Powerful signal" radio space alien intelligence search Relaunches


Detection of a "strong signal" by a powerful Russian radiotelescope in 2015 scanned the sky for signs of extraterrestrial intelligence arouses great interest in the scientific community.

This signal whose characteristics could lead to think of a transmission from an extraterrestrial intelligence could well also be a radio interference or the result of a natural phenomenon, reported over the weekend the specialized website Centauri Dreams, making public for the first time this observation.

"No one pretends that it is a transmission from an alien civilization, but certainly worth studying more," wrote Paul Gilster, author of this page covering scientific research on deep space exploration.

Gilster revealed the discovery after seeing a presentation on the subject of Italian astronomer Claudio Maccone.

The signal comes from the direction of a Sun-like star located in the constellation Hercules (HD164595), about 95 light years from Earth.


Scientists know that this star has at least one planet and could have others.

The signal was detected on 15 May 2015 by the radiotelescope RATAN-600 in the Russian republic of Karachayevo-Cherkessia, near the border with Georgia.

The team of astronomers led by Nikolai Bursov of the Russian Academy of Sciences, said it is too early to determine the nature and origin.

However, he believes that is interesting enough "to ask which is the subject of ongoing observation," writes Paul Gilster.

This finding should be discussed at the 67th International Astronomy Conference to be held in Guadalajara, Mexico, on September 27.
